Captain D's franchise in Georgia: what the public record shows
Franchisees of Captain D's in Georgia have taken 5 SBA loans since 1991 (average $767,400)— too few resolved loans in-state to publish a local failure rate (we require a resolved cohort, never extrapolate), so the brand's national rate of 21.2% is the better guide. Its latest FDD Item 20 state table reports 40 franchised outlets in Georgia (fiscal 2025) — about 0.36 per 100k residents.

Source: SBA 7(a)/504 FOIA files (data.sba.gov), borrower state = GA. Charge-off rate = charged-off ÷ (charged-off + paid-in-full); open loans excluded. A local rate is published only when the resolved cohort clears our floor of 30 loans.
| Fiscal year | Franchised | Company-owned |
|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 43 | 69 |
| 2024 | 42 | 68 |
| 2025 | 40 | 67 |
